Property Description
The property features an off-grid dry cabin equipped for comfortable weekend getaways, including solar power with a 4,000-watt power inverter, 40-amp solar charge controller, battery bank, propane water heater, water pump, composite toilet, outdoor shower house, propane two-burner stove, mini refrigerator, and furniture. Three larger cisterns and additional smaller cisterns provide ample water storage.
For those seeking additional privacy, another potential building site is located toward the lower portion of the property among beautiful aspen trees. Camping is permitted in accordance with Teller County guidelines, making this an ideal base camp for all your Colorado adventures.
